What is the Level 4 + Level 5 Diploma in Accounting and Finance?
The Level 4 + Level 5 Diploma in Accounting and Finance is a combined qualification designed to provide learners with a comprehensive understanding of accounting principles, financial management, and business practices. It is equivalent to the first and second years of a bachelor’s degree and is recognized globally by employers and educational institutions.
Key Features:
- Equivalent to the first two years of a university degree.
- Focuses on practical skills and theoretical knowledge.
- Globally recognized qualification.
- Flexible learning options, including online and part-time study.
Why Pursue the Level 4 + Level 5 Diploma in Accounting and Finance?
This diploma offers numerous benefits for individuals looking to advance their careers in accounting and finance. Below are some compelling reasons to consider this qualification:
1. Career Advancement
The diploma opens doors to a wide range of career opportunities, including roles such as financial analyst, management accountant, and auditor. According to recent statistics, professionals with advanced accounting qualifications earn up to 20% more than their peers without such credentials.
2. Global Recognition
The qualification is recognized by leading professional bodies such as the Association of Chartered Certified Accountants (ACCA) and the Chartered Institute of Management Accountants (CIMA). This global recognition enhances your employability across different countries and industries.
3. Practical Skills Development
The course emphasizes practical skills, ensuring that graduates are job-ready. Topics covered include financial reporting, budgeting, taxation, and strategic financial management.
